About italian lemon

Italian lemon, known for its bright and invigorating aroma, is a popular top note in many fragrances. Sourced primarily from the sun-drenched groves of Italy, this note is characterized by its high-quality, intensely aromatic profile. Italian lemons are larger and have a more nuanced scent compared to other varieties, offering a blend of sweetness and sharp citrus zest that is unparalleled. Used extensively in perfumery, Italian lemon adds an immediate freshness that can uplift and energize the composition of a perfume, making it ideal for summer scents and colognes.

Synthetic Alternatives

While the natural essence of Italian lemon is highly valued, synthetic versions are also used in perfumery, especially in compositions requiring stability and longevity that natural citrus oils might not provide.

Perfumer's Tips

Used primarily as a top note to invoke a sense of freshness and energy. It is advisable to blend it with fixatives to enhance its longevity in a fragrance composition.
